Figure out the place the excess water is pooling and where you need it to go. When choosing an outlet for runoff water, look for retention ponds or other bodies of water, or tap into present drainage. You can divert the runoff water to the highway curbside if that's best. Don't drain onto a neighbor's property. Use striping spray paint, stakes, flags or another method to mark the direction and size of the trench. For correct drainage, the trench and pipe system ought to always drain from a better elevation and let out water at a decrease elevation. At all times direct the water away from your house. Earlier than the French drain installation, ensure that your neighborhood has no zoning restrictions and get necessary permissions.
